BB179LX
UHF variable capacitance diode
Rev. 01 — 13 April 2006
Preliminary data sheet
1. Product profile
1.1 General description
The BB179LX is a planar technology variable capacitance diode in a SOD882T ultra small
leadless plastic SMD package. The excellent matching performance is achieved by gliding
matching and a Direct Matching Assembly (DMA) procedure.
1.2 Features
I Excellent linearity
I Excellent matching to 2 % DMA
I Ultra small leadless SMD package
I Cd(28V): 2.1 pF; Cd(1V) to Cd(28V) ratio typical 9
I Low series resistance
1.3 Applications
I Voltage Controlled Oscillators (VCO)
I Electronic tuning in VHF television tuners
